Output bdb697e61662cf38b84deb684064c654af799d6c1ff88e3462ccf7fd09eb7aab:3

value
14074
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9a57bd679a2bec351fc10bb4b393c134c31240a OP_EQUAL
address
3HA2MyWDg5eXvX1xweZXdf586QuVQVSKVD
transaction
bdb697e61662cf38b84deb684064c654af799d6c1ff88e3462ccf7fd09eb7aab
confirmations
111712
spent
false